Kanye West‘s artwork for this controversial new single “Cousins” appears to have been selected for its association with Adolf Hitler.

The incestuous track can now be found on streaming services complete with artwork which is a picture of Leda and the Swan by Paul Mathias Padua.

The image depicts a German woman being penetrated by a swan and was originally exhibited in 1939 in Munich.

The painting was subsequently purchased by Hitler’s private secretary Martin Bormann who gifted it to Hitler.

The Nazi dictator displayed the painting in one of the bedrooms of his mountainside retreat near the border of Austria.

Padua is also infamous for painting numerous pieces of Nazi propaganda during the Second World War.

It’s not the first time West has used artwork with links to Nazism.

The artwork for Vultures is a piece from the 1830s by landscape painter Caspar David Friedrich, who is known as one of Adolf Hitler’s favorite artists and whose work was used to promote Nazi ideology in the 1930s and ’40s.

The Vultures artwork also appears to be inspired by Norwegian black metal band Burzum, with Kanye and Ty Dolla using a typography often seen on their album covers.

Burzum are also controversial due to their association with Nazism, with band founder and sole member Varg Nikernes being a noted neo-Nazi and convicted murderer.
